1. A pillar shaped honeycomb structure for induction heating, the honeycomb structure being made of ceramics and comprising:
an outer peripheral wall; and
a partition wall disposed on an inner side of the outer peripheral wall, the partition wall defining a plurality of cells, each of the cells penetrating from one end face to other end face to form a flow path,
wherein a composite material comprising a conductor and a non-conductor is provided in the cells in a region of 50% or less of the total length of the honeycomb structure from one end face, and
wherein the conductor is a conductor that generates heat in response to a change in a magnetic field.
